Morgan Stanley Upgrades Mobileye N.V (MBLY) to Equalweight
August 2, 2024 6:08 AM EDTMorgan Stanley analyst Adam Jonas upgraded Mobileye N.V (NASDAQ: MBLY) from Underweight to Equalweight with a price target of $18.00 (from $25.00).
The analyst comments "Three Key Drivers of our Upgrade to Equal-Weight: 1. Consensus has been reset. After a series of profit warnings, consensus expectations for FY24 and FY25 should fall significantly. Mobileye (MBLY) Tops Q2 EPS by 1c ; Offers Guidance
August 1, 2024 6:38 AM EDTMobileye (NASDAQ: MBLY) reported Q2 EPS of $0.09, $0.01 better than the analyst estimate of $0.08. Revenue for the quarter came in at $439 million versus the consensus estimate of $438.08 million.
